Detailed Description
template<class GridImp, class MapperType, class DofArrayType>
class Dune::Fem::ManagedDofStorageImplementation< GridImp, MapperType, DofArrayType >
class Dune::Fem::ManagedDofStorageImplementation< GridImp, MapperType, DofArrayType >
A ManagedDofStorage holds the memory for one DiscreteFunction and the corresponding DofArrayMemory. ManagedDofStorageImplementation implements the basic features such as resize and dof compression. If a DiscreteFunction is signed in by a function space, then such a MemObject is created by the DofManager. The MemObject also knows the DofMapper from the function space which the discrete function belongs to. Here we dont know the exact type of the dof mapper therefore the methods newSize and calcInsertPoints of the mappers have to be virtual. This isnt a problem because this methods should only be called during memory reorganizing which is only once per timestep.
